Beenie Man, Tanto Metro & Devonte Perform For Bookshelf’ 20th Anniversary

Beenie Man, Tanto Metro & Devonte recently came out to help Tony “CD” Kelly celebrate the 20th anniversary of his iconic Bookshelf Riddim.

Last weekend the veteran Dancehall superstars, along with newcomer Kalia, helped to pay tribute to the producer’s classic Bookshelf Riddim, which was released back in 1998, by delivering a stellar performance of their tracks from the beat.

The Bookshelf Riddim remains on the most iconic Dancehall beats of all time, churning out several hits in its day as well as being sampled by numerous international stars such as Rihanna and Tory Lanez.

Kelly, is, of course, the brother of another iconic Dancehall producer, Dave Kelly, who together were able to dominate the landscape of the genre throughout the 90’s and early 2000’s.

The Bookshelf Riddim featured several big-name entertainers at the time including Sean Paul, Mr. Vegas, Beenie Man, Tanya Stephens, Tanto Metro & Devonte, Lady Saw, Sasha, and more.
